The Squirrel Creek buying strategy.
If we were buying in Squirrel Creek today, this is the order of operations we would run for our clients.
Underwrite the condition first. Price the roof, HVAC, and systems honestly before judging any list price; condition swings value here more than square footage alone.
Match the home to real comps. Recent sales of similar condition and lot, not the asking price, tell you what a home is worth.
Move deliberately, not desperately. Neither side has a decisive edge, so a well-prepared, fairly-priced offer wins without overpaying.
Line up financing and inspection early. A pre-approval and an inspection plan let you act fast and negotiate from evidence.

What we actually know about Squirrel Creek
The dataset for Squirrel Creek is thin at the moment: a name, a city, a county, and a note that no amenities have surfaced in active or recent GAMLS listings. That is not unusual for smaller or lower-turnover subdivisions — it simply means the listing history has not generated the kind of aggregate detail larger, high-turnover communities produce.
Practically, this puts more weight on the individual home file. Buyers should expect to request HOA covenants, plat details, and any amenity or maintenance agreements directly, since the MLS feed is not currently surfacing that layer. Sellers should expect that their listing, and the comps around it, will carry more of the informational load than they would in a community with a well-documented amenity story.
